#9de785 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9de785 is composed of 61.6% red, 90.6% green and 52.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32% cyan, 0% magenta, 42.4% yellow and 9.4% black. It has a hue angle of 105.3 degrees, a saturation of 67.1% and a lightness of 71.4%. #9de785 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#3bcf0b.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#9de785

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040902 is the darkest color, while #f9fef8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#9de785

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b4bab2 is the less saturated color, while #92fd6f is the most saturated one.
